Output ddc0d50e252250ba874357338e9f344c51f00f41a60df25c767948a7ea04880d:7

value
862382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 162cb3db902191472ed00afb8f2a5849dd0dd37e OP_EQUAL
address
33iGLkdF7uMd4QCreu1TraMGanwRuocui7
transaction
ddc0d50e252250ba874357338e9f344c51f00f41a60df25c767948a7ea04880d
confirmations
300907
spent
true